// Context for the weekly eng sync: the Quillex autocomplete index has been
// rebuilding slowly since the Marlowe dataset import, averaging 40+ minutes
// per cycle. Root cause looks like unbatched tokenizer calls in the ingest
// path. As a stopgap, this client points at the warm replica in the Veldt
// cluster, which serves stale-but-fast suggestions. Swap back once the
// batching fix from the Pinfold team lands. The client authenticates
// against the Quillex internal gateway using the key below.

service key, tafog-fajop: kto11_qcz7hs8cjIG

Leadership Review Briefing — Budget Request

Heads of department: the Operations division has submitted a budget request of 2.4 million for the Hallowden facility upgrade, covering tooling replacement, the Verrich automation cell, and contingency at 8%. The request exceeds the original envelope by 11%, attributable to revised electrical work estimates. Finance has verified the figures; payback is projected within three years. Leadership will decide at Thursday's review session. The related confidential note on business plans is appended below.

management briefing: Only 33 of the 205 pilot accounts renewed Kasath, so a churn review is set for October 17. Weniusek Logistics is in early talks to buy Holethax Freight for about $345.6 million.

MEMO — Board Distribution

Re: Retail Pilot with Caldmere Grocers

The twelve-week pilot of our Lumet checkout analytics suite concluded on schedule across four Caldmere locations. Queue times fell measurably and store management has requested expansion terms. Legal review of the draft framework agreement is underway. The board should consider the positioning outlined in the note below.

board note of tawip-fajop: Lamwynix Holdings is in early talks to buy Tammirax Works for about $473.8 million. The Istax launch date is November 23, and nothing goes to the press before then. Legal wants the Aldielek Partners term sheet countersigned before May 19.